Solution for 8x=x^2-10 equation:



8x=x^2-10
We move all terms to the left:
8x-(x^2-10)=0
We get rid of parentheses
-x^2+8x+10=0
We add all the numbers together, and all the variables
-1x^2+8x+10=0
a = -1; b = 8; c = +10;
Δ = b2-4ac
Δ = 82-4·(-1)·10
Δ = 104
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

The end solution:
$\sqrt{\Delta}=\sqrt{104}=\sqrt{4*26}=\sqrt{4}*\sqrt{26}=2\sqrt{26}$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(8)-2\sqrt{26}}{2*-1}=\frac{-8-2\sqrt{26}}{-2} $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(8)+2\sqrt{26}}{2*-1}=\frac{-8+2\sqrt{26}}{-2} $
